Forster Unico XS

Forster Unico Xs profile system for Windows

The forster unico xs system is made from 100% steel and dispenses entirely with synthetic insulating materials. Numerous versions allow for outstanding flexibility, from outward-opening top-hung and turning windows to inward-opening turn/tilt-turn windows and fixed glazing. The extremely filigree yet robust system allows for leaf sizes of up to 1440 x 2440 millimetres on turning windows and even up to 2378 x 2378 millimetres on outward-opening windows. 

The advantages of the freely bendable profiles are exploited to the full both in new buildings and in listed industrial buildings. The result is rooms that are filled with natural light and feature diverse creative qualities. The outward-opening window types combine recessed geometries with scissor fittings that limit the opening angle sensibly. The inward-opening windows are available as flush solutions and can also be designed with Class RC2 burglary resistance on request.'

 A frameless design is also available for meeting the highest standards.

Why Choose Forster unico Steel Profiles?

  • Thermal Efficiency: Achieving Uw values as low as 0.9 W/(m²K) for superior insulation.

  • Sustainability: Constructed entirely from recyclable steel without synthetic materials.

  • Versatility: Ideal for both modern constructions and heritage renovations.

  • Security: Certified up to RC3 for burglary resistance and FB4 for bullet resistance.

  • Aesthetic Appeal: Slim profiles that maximize natural light and architectural elegance.

forster unico xs PORTAMET STEEL doors

Forster Unico XS system profile for Steel Doors

Single-leaf and double-leaf doors with forster unico xs are characterised by uniquely narrow face widths. They bring together high-quality design with outstanding insulation values and sound insulation of up to 46 dB. In terms of building safety, the system also comes in a robust yet filigree version for use as an anti-panic door. 

Thanks to the freely bendable profiles, they are suitable for both renovations in line with requirements for listed buildings and high-quality new buildings. The highly thermally insulated profile design of the narrowest flush doors in the Forster portfolio is made entirely from steel. As a result, the system offers maximum freedom of design, from selection of the geometry through to the combination with different glazing beads. The result is creative scope for solutions that are both aesthetic and have optimal energy efficiency.

Forster Presto Xs

FROM 23 MM. forster presto XS system allows flush-mounted, offset doors and fixed glazings to be installed in interior spaces in a wide variety of ways. The slim profiles allow intricate designs to be constructed to create an elegant, timeless look, while the high transparency of the glass elements ensures plenty of light is admitted to create a sense of spaciousness and comfort. 

Profiles with minimal face widths from 23 mm are available to create modern looks or designs that will fit well in protected historic buildings. The newly developed range of profiles, matching accessories and fittings are easy, convenient and very safe to use. The unique steel profiles made of 100% steel are particularly durable and environmentally friendly because they are completely recyclable.

Q: What are thermally broken steel windows and why are they important?
A: Thermally broken steel windows are steel window systems engineered with an internal insulation barrier (a “thermal break”) that separates the interior metal from the exterior metal. This design dramatically reduces heat transfer through the frame. In practice, a thermally broken steel window – such as one made with Forster Unico XS profiles – keeps indoor spaces warmer in winter and cooler in summer by preventing thermal bridging. The benefit is greatly improved energy efficiency and comfort without sacrificing the slim sightlines and strength of steel. Thermally broken frames also eliminate condensation and frost on the interior frame in cold climates, protecting your building’s finishes and maintaining a more comfortable environment. For anyone in climates with temperature extremes, thermally broken steel doors and windows are essential to meet modern energy codes and ensure year-round comfort.
